Long-term depression, or LTD, is one of the ways by which synaptic plasticity—changes in the strength of chemical synapses—can occur in the brain. LTD is the process of synaptic weakening that occurs over time between pre and postsynaptic neuronal connections. The synaptic weakening of LTD works in opposition to synaptic strengthening by long-term potentiation (LTP) and together are the main mechanisms that underlie learning and memory.

Depressive disorders result from a complex interplay of biological, psychological, and sociocultural factors, each contributing uniquely to the development and persistence of the condition. Understanding these factors provides critical insight into the multifaceted nature of depression.

Serum S100B levels in patients with depression.

Parul Arora1, Rajesh Sagar2, Manju Mehta2

  • 1Department of Laboratory Medicine, All India Institute of Medical Sciences, New Delhi, India.

Indian Journal of Psychiatry
|February 13, 2019
PubMed
Summary

Serum S100B levels are elevated in individuals with major depression, particularly in females and those with recurrent episodes. This protein may serve as a valuable biomarker for diagnosing depression.

Area of Science:

  • Neuroscience
  • Biochemistry
  • Psychiatry

Background:

  • The blood-brain barrier (BBB) regulates brain entry of peripheral components, and its integrity is crucial in neurological disorders.
  • S100B protein is linked to BBB damage and has been observed at higher levels in depressed individuals' serum and cerebrospinal fluid.

Purpose of the Study:

  • To investigate serum S100B levels as a potential biomarker for depression.
  • To explore correlations between S100B levels and depression severity, episode type, and treatment duration.

Main Methods:

  • Recruited 42 depressed patients (13-25 years) and 42 healthy controls.
  • Assessed depression severity using Beck's Depression Inventory-II and Hamilton Depression Rating Scale.
  • Measured serum S100B levels via Sandwich ELISA and performed statistical analysis.

Main Results:

  • Serum S100B levels were significantly higher in depressed patients compared to controls.
  • Elevated S100B was notably observed in depressed females and those with recurrent depression.
  • Higher S100B levels correlated with longer illness duration under antidepressant treatment, but not clinical severity.

Conclusions:

  • Serum S100B demonstrates potential as a reliable biomarker for depression.
  • S100B levels may offer insights into specific patient subgroups and illness progression.
